Pro tip: If you play regularly, rotating between two or three pairs of shoes (i.e wearing a different pair each match), will help you get significantly more life out of your shoes and therefore save money in the long run. Giving shoes the time to fully dry will help to avoid the ‘stink’ that often retires squash shoes to an early grave. On to the list of the best squash shoes in 2022

If you like Adidas you want to try the Paul Coll model Adidas Crazyflight. The Hawk squash shoes are a relatively simple model with a colorful, eye-catching design. It features a low profile that helps you remain connected to the ground, increasing stability and grip, with a hexagonal traction pattern on the non-marking rubber outsole. On the outside portion of the sole, at the heel and metatarsal area, there are two LMSplus 8° areas which increase lateral stability, and prevent skidding when moving in a lateral pattern. You will find that most squash shoes are fitted with white or orange soles: this is to help ensure that your shoes do not leave a mark on the floor of the court, which is one area of etiquette in the game of squash.Often, you will see the first signs of wear on the sole. Your shoe will develop smooth spots, and much like tires on a car, you will have a difficult time having the traction you need to support your game.
